Rigid Floor Diaphragm

RAM Concrete enforces the same rigid diaphragm approach as used in RAM Frame (see RAM Frame Manual). All columns and beams within slab edges are attached to the diaphragm and those outside, or in openings, are disconnected from the diaphragm. It is important to realize that unless specified otherwise in the Criteria-Analysis dialog box for sloped framing at a story the diaphragm is always assumed to be rigid on a horizontal plane. For sloped framing constrained in the horizontal plane only this may result in unrealistic bending and torsion forces. Note that this behavior is a product of the finite element constraints and analysis and is not a program error. To remove the diaphragm constraint from a sloped diaphragm select the appropriate option in the Criteria-Analysis dialog box. There is currently no additional control over specifying which nodes are to be considered attached or released from the diaphragm.
